Joseph Brackett

Born: May 6, 1797
Died: July 4, 1882 (aged 85)
Bio: Joseph Brackett Jr. was an American songwriter, author, and elder of The United Society of Believers in Christ's Second Appearing, better known as the Shakers. Brackett's most famous song, "Simple Gifts", is still widely performed and adapted.
